Tri-County [Kansas/Shiloh/Oakland] is 3-0 against Blue Ridge since May of 2021, and they'll have a chance to extend that success on Monday. The Tri-County [Kansas/Shiloh/Oakland] Titans will head out on the road to face off against the Blue Ridge Knights at 4:30 p.m. The pair have had a bumpy ride up to this point with ten consecutive losses dating back to last season for Tri-County [Kansas/Shiloh/Oakland] and 11 for Blue Ridge dating back to last season.
Last Monday, Tri-County [Kansas/Shiloh/Oakland] suffered a tough 16-2 loss at the hands of Arthur-Lovington/Atwood-Hammond.
Tri-County [Kansas/Shiloh/Oakland] saw two different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Caden Logan, who scored a run while going 2-for-3.
Meanwhile, Blue Ridge fell victim to Arthur-Lovington/Atwood-Hammond and their airtight pitching crew on Friday. They wound up on the wrong side of a rough 18-0 walloping at the hands of the Knights.
Tri-County [Kansas/Shiloh/Oakland]'s defeat dropped their record down to 0-7. As for Blue Ridge, their loss dropped their record down to an identical 0-7.
Everything went Tri-County [Kansas/Shiloh/Oakland]'s way against Blue Ridge when the teams last played back in April of 2023 as Tri-County [Kansas/Shiloh/Oakland] made off with a 16-1 win. The rematch might be a little tougher for Tri-County [Kansas/Shiloh/Oakland] since the squad won't have the home-field adv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
